Atrocitus: The Rage-Fueled Antihero of the DC Universe

Atrocitus is a compelling and complex character from the DC Comics universe, primarily known as one of the prominent members of the Red Lantern Corps. With a rich backstory and a deep connection to themes of rage, justice, and redemption, Atrocitus stands out as both a villain and an antihero in the vast landscape of DC’s superhero narratives. This article explores the origins, powers, and impact of Atrocitus within the DC universe.

Origins and Backstory

Atrocitus was created by writer Geoff Johns and artist Ethan Van Sciver, first appearing in Green Lantern: Rebirth #4 in 2004. Powers and Abilities

As the leader of the Red Lantern Corps, Atrocitus possesses a range of formidable powers and abilities, primarily derived from his red power ring:

  1. Rage Empowerment: Atrocitus’s powers are fueled by his intense rage. The more enraged he becomes, the stronger he is, allowing him to harness extraordinary abilities.
  2. Energy Projection: His red power ring enables him to generate and project destructive energy blasts. He can create constructs similar to those of the Green Lanterns, but these constructs are often fueled by his rage and can be more chaotic.
  3. Flight and Speed: Atrocitus can fly and move at incredible speeds, giving him a tactical advantage in combat situations.
  4. Regeneration: His rage provides him with a unique healing ability, allowing him to recover from injuries that would be fatal to ordinary beings.
  5. Blood Manipulation: Atrocitus has the ability to control the blood of others, enabling him to manipulate his opponents’ bodily fluids, adding a gruesome edge to his powers.

Character Evolution

Atrocitus’s character has evolved over the years, transitioning from a straightforward villain to a more nuanced antihero. He often finds himself in conflict with the Green Lantern Corps and their members, particularly Hal Jordan. However, as his story unfolds, Atrocitus’s motivations and complexities are revealed.

His relationship with other characters, such as the other Red Lanterns, showcases his leadership qualities and the burden of his rage. Notable arcs, like those seen in Red Lanterns and Green Lantern, explore themes of redemption, forgiveness, and the consequences of unchecked anger.
